南京大学周林/朱嘉研究团队在碱金属等离激元的电学动态调控研究方面取得新进展。结合锂金属的电化学特性及选择性沉积/剥离,完成非连续金属-介质-金属三明治光栅结构和连续的单界面光栅结构之间的可控切换,从而实现磁等离激元共振和表面等离激元共振之间的动态调控。
